CarComplaints.com Notes: Power steering problems started rearing their ugly head in the 2010 Fusion, so you'd think Ford had plenty of time to make sure those problems didn't creep into the 2012. But here we are.

The Electronic Power Assist Steering (EPAS) is a mess. It fails at an alarming rate. Don’t believe us? Take a look at NHTSA’s data on the subject.

And much like the power steering, we’re still seeing the same throttle body failures that started in 2010 continue in 2012.

"takata recall" I received the notification concerning the airbag recall in the mail the day before the vehicle was involved in an accident and was eventually considered to be a total loss. The airbag in the drivers side did deploy and pieces of what I thought were glass were embedded in my skin on my left hand though there wasn't any glass in that area that seemed to be loose. I also noticed that the airbag continued to burn for an extremely long time. The accident occurred and after all parties were evaluated and the road was cleared a bit, the tow truck arrived and the steering column still had smoke coming from the airbag region which the paramedic mentioned seemed to be longer that usual for it to still be smoking. This accident occurred while, Y vehicle was in motion and hit a stopped car which then hit another vehicle on a city street while driving in the forwards position.

Takata recall. In January 2017 I received a recall notice from Ford stating that my 2012 Ford Fusion had a recall repair/replacement due. The part to be replaced was a takata inflator on the passenger side that could cause injury or death to the occupants. Repeated phone calls and visits from January through October 2017 to two of my local Ford dealers resulted in repeated denials of replacement due to "we don't have the parts" and "some time next year" (2018). It has now been 10 months that I have been driving a potentially lethal vehicle.
